Please I will need support of Guru in the house to help proofread my Letter of Explanation/Statement of Purpose for the last time before Re-application soon.

How I tackled VO not trusting the lump sum;
1. I paid the balance of school fees (Full tuition fee paid)
2. I brought out my owned equipment (worth 12m) this time which I leased to a start-up company. Receipt of purchase and Rental agreement attached.
3. Apart from salary from company I work for (Introduction/Leave letter), I explained my other funding, some personal business I do to tackle any other lump sum due to my businesses, some financial support from my mom as I explained on the letter which I attached her payslip with Lagos state government, ID card, owned land receipt and survey/plan for her house.
4. I have $16,000 CAD set aside for my cost of living (stated on letter) with additional 1.5m on top of my statement of account though.
5. Plus I am using MBS now which I did not use earlier. I used a normal statement then as I was not pre-informed about MBS.

Re: Canadian Student Visa Thread Part 20 by AyomiAfo: 9:45pm On Sep 22, 2021
Second time applicant!!!

My Way-maker has done it, he never fail. I’m so grateful to him,No one can be compared to him. Gosh, I’m actually in tears...

First Application
17th December2020
Refused 20th may, exactly a week after my birthday.
Reason for refusal: insufficient funds and personal assets issh
Gcms came a day after my refusal- reason is because I didn’t provide my sponsors source of income.

Second Application
19th June 2021
I repackaged my application and included my sponsor’s(mother) CAC registered 2019, tax receipt and her tax clearance certificate. Also I got a new recommendation letter from my mums bank, a copy of my fixed account from my bank, two receipts showing landed properties for I and mum- with our names.... I’m an only child, I put in pictures of myself and my parents. I added that I intend coming home to build a lab from the plot of land gotten for me by my mum which has a name already-1213th Lab as it connotes the birth dates of I and my mum. Our birthdays is just a day apart.


I ordered the first gcms which came with info sharing in progress, criminality and medicals-passed, eligibility-blank. Ordered a new one immediately and it’s due on the 7th of October before I got my ppr this morning- All Glory to the Almighty. Still feels so surreal......Please do not relent when refused, it’s not always easy but God will always come through for us. Re: Canadian Student Visa Thread Part 20 by Frankrobbn1: 9:56pm On Sep 22, 2021
aminat2000:
My Canadian Neighbours please rejoice with me, God has located me too. {Quick song: Oyi biri biri, Oyi Kan mi ooo/×2 Aanuoluwa yi Kan mi ooo}. Thank you Lord!

My Timeline goes thus;
JUNE APPLICANT!!!
Application Submitted: 2nd June, 2021
Biometrics request: 3rd June, 2021
Biometrics Completed: 11th June, 2021 ( Updated thesame day)
Upfront Medicals done: 14th June, 2021
Medicals updated to passed: 16th June, 2021
BVL: 22nd Sept, 2021
PPR: 22nd Sept, 2021

Lists of Documents Submitted;
* 3 IMM Forms
* PASSPORT
- Copy of new and old passports
- Police report of missing old passports
- Expired Travel visas(Israel and Dubai)
- Immigration entry and exit stamps
* LETTER OF ACCEPTANCE
- Official letter of acceptance from the school (USASK)
- Email correspondence of research supervisor and I
*PROOF OF MEANS OF FINANCIAL SUPPORT
• Letter of financial support from research supervisor
• News article of research supervisor awarded grant
• My personal statement of account
• Gift deed from mother
• Sworn affidavit for Gift Deed
• Receipt of Payment for Gift Deed

* DIGITAL PHOTO

* CLIENT INFORMATION
• Statement of Purpose
• First Degree Certificate
• First Degree Transcript
• First Degree Research Project (Abstract Online Copy)
• Certificate of Completion (Biopharma Institute) – An abridged Course
• Foreign Credential Evaluation Report – WES
• IELTS Test Result
• Senior Secondary School Certificate
• National Youth Service Corp Certificate
• Police Character Certificate
• Birth Certificate
• Curriculum Vitae
• Letter of Employment from Current Employer
• Copy of Current Staff Identity Card
• Employment Letter from Previous Employment
• Recommendation letters
• Birth Certificates of Family members
• Pictures of Myself and Family
• Picture of Undergraduate Degree Graduation with my family
• Picture of Myself and Colleagues at work
• LAND DOCUMENTS (Deed of assignment, Land receipt, Land survey document, Submission of records)

APPRECIATION

Funmikorya:
Good evening all gurus in the house and @LeKiboboe @Thaiyy please I need help on schools that I can choose for Msc Accounting or MSc Finance or any social science course. I had BSC accounting with second class upper(3.75) and currently doing my Msc in finance at the university of Lagos. Please kindly help me with names of universities that offer those courses and give PGWP , I am new on this platform. Thank you all in advance.

See the link below for lists of ;

Masters in Accounting and related Programs at Canadian Universities
https://www.nairaland.com/6567181/canadian-student-visa-thread-part/243#103169920

The Master degree programs in the link above offers PGWP and the schools are all Designated Learning Institutes (DLI), but you can still confirm them yourself to be very sure (seeing is believing wink )

How to Check if a School is a DLI (Designated Learning Institute) & Offers PGWP (Post Graduate Work Permit)
https://www.nairaland.com/5818588/canadian-student-visa-thread-part/11#89109090

By the way, i don't know why you are going for another MSC when you are presently doing one (probably you are even on the verge of finishing it), cos there is little or no Academic Progression in that and it might likely affect your Study Visa Approval chances, but you know better why you wanna go for another Msc (based on your reasons).

That being said, get ready to convince a VISA OFFICER with very STRONG and COGENT REASONS on your SOP why you are going for another Masters instead of a PHD. Get across to the gurus (JustMellow, Frankrobbn1) as regards your STATEMENT OF PUROPSE, cos admission is important, but approval of your study visa is importanta
